
The new 2016 edition of the Jaguar XF R Sport sedan marks the second generation of the British automaker's best-selling model, the XF, which debuted eight years ago. The XF continues to improve with age. Tom Voelk, who writes the "Driven" column in The New York Times recently reviewed the midsize luxury sedan. The XF is packed with thoughtful driver-oriented features, including a crisp, laser projection head-up display and the ability to read speed limit signs via GPS and cameras and adjust its speed automatically. No more speed trap worries. Low Friction Launch automatically applies the throttle at low speed, sending power only to the drive wheels with traction and enabling the driver to focus on steering. Options include a driver drowsiness alert system.
The 340 horsepower, 3.0-liter supercharged V6 gets from 0-60 mph in just over six seconds, and fuel economy is rated at 20 mpg city and 30 mpg highway.
